]> CyberLeo.Net >> Repos - FreeBSD/stable/9.git/commit
MFC r267265: truncate: Detect integer overflow, fix relative sizes.
authorjilles <jilles@ccf9f872-aa2e-dd11-9fc8-001c23d0bc1f>
Sun, 21 Dec 2014 23:22:12 +0000 (23:22 +0000)
committerjilles <jilles@ccf9f872-aa2e-dd11-9fc8-001c23d0bc1f>
Sun, 21 Dec 2014 23:22:12 +0000 (23:22 +0000)
commit3e7407d7d9785c1c0e4820a3dcaf8a2ed2ee25c2
tree2568981e1f7396840a6b3def1732fc41516d88f5
parent030b6b1c49de34d01a23e30f3e562887ccc994cc
MFC r267265: truncate: Detect integer overflow, fix relative sizes.

The change to expand_number (r204654) broke detection of too large sizes and
relative sizes ('+'/'-').

There are no tests in the MFC because stable/9 lacks the test framework.

PR: 190735
Submitted by: Kirk Russell

git-svn-id: svn://svn.freebsd.org/base/stable/9@276041 ccf9f872-aa2e-dd11-9fc8-001c23d0bc1f
usr.bin/truncate/truncate.c